首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

弹出框不能正确消失,只需单击一次外部,也是,我如何创建反向交易时,它将显示无

法消失的弹出框?

弹出框不能正确消失的问题可能是由于代码逻辑错误或者事件处理不正确导致的。以下是一些可能的解决方案:

  1. 检查代码逻辑:确保在点击外部区域时,正确地触发了关闭弹出框的事件。可以使用事件监听器或者绑定事件处理函数来实现。
  2. 确保事件处理函数正确执行:在事件处理函数中,需要将弹出框的显示状态设置为隐藏或者移除弹出框的 DOM 元素。可以使用 CSS 的 display 属性或者 JavaScript 的 remove 方法来实现。
  3. 确保事件绑定正确:检查事件绑定的对象和事件类型是否正确。确保事件绑定在正确的元素上,以及绑定的事件类型是正确的,比如点击事件。
  4. 考虑使用现有的库或框架:如果你使用的是某个前端框架或者库,可以查阅相关文档,了解如何正确处理弹出框的显示和隐藏。一些流行的前端框架如 Vue.js、React、Angular 等都提供了弹出框组件或者相关的插件。
  5. 腾讯云相关产品推荐:腾讯云提供了一些与前端开发相关的产品和服务,如云开发、云函数、云存储等。这些产品可以帮助开发者快速搭建和部署前端应用,并提供了一些常用的功能和工具。具体推荐的产品和产品介绍链接地址可以根据实际需求来确定。

总结:弹出框不能正确消失的问题可能是由于代码逻辑错误或者事件处理不正确导致的。通过检查代码逻辑、确保事件处理函数正确执行、正确绑定事件、使用现有的库或框架以及腾讯云相关产品,可以解决这个问题。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券